Работаете с важными данными в Microsoft Excel и боитесь, что кто-то случайно (или намеренно) изменит критические ячейки? Защита ячеек от редактирования — одна из самых востребованных функций программы, но многие пользователи до сих пор не знают, как ею пользоваться. Эта инструкция поможет разобраться, как заблокировать ячейки в Excel, установить пароль на лист, скрыть формулы и даже разрешить редактирование только определенным пользователям.
Проблема в том, что стандартная защита листа в Excel работает не так, как ожидают новички. Если просто нажать Защитить лист, ничего не произойдет — потому что по умолчанию все ячейки заблокированы, но защита не активирована. Нужно сначала разблокировать те ячейки, которые можно редактировать, а потом уже включать защиту. Этот нюанс сбивает с толку даже опытных пользователей.
В этой статье мы разберем все способы защиты: от базовой блокировки до продвинутых методов с паролями и разрешениями. А еще вы узнаете, как обойти защиту, если забыли пароль (спойлер: это возможно, но не всегда просто).
Почему стандартная защита Excel не работает так, как вы думаете
Многие пользователи сталкиваются с парадоксальной ситуацией: они нажимают Рецензирование → Защитить лист, но ячейки по-прежнему можно редактировать. В чем дело?
Все потому, что в Excel есть два уровня защиты:
- Блокировка ячеек (флаг
Защищаемая ячейкав формате ячейки) — это просто метка, что ячейку можно заблокировать. - Защита листа — это активация блокировки для всех помеченных ячеек.
По умолчанию все ячейки в Excel помечены как защищаемые, но сама защита листа отключена. Поэтому простое нажатие Защитить лист ничего не даст — нужно сначала выбрать, какие ячейки разблокировать, а какие оставить защищенными.
Способ 1: Базовая блокировка ячеек без пароля
Самый простой метод — заблокировать все ячейки на листе, кроме тех, которые можно редактировать. Подходит для шаблонов, где пользователю нужно заполнить только определенные поля.
Алгоритм действий:
- Выделите ячейки, которые можно редактировать (например, поля для ввода данных).
- Нажмите правой кнопкой и выберите
Формат ячеек(илиCtrl+1). - Перейдите на вкладку
Защитаи снимите галочку с пунктаЗащищаемая ячейка. - Нажмите
ОК. - Теперь перейдите на вкладку
Рецензированиеи выберитеЗащитить лист. - В появившемся окне оставьте поле пароля пустым и нажмите
ОК.
Готово! Теперь редактировать можно только те ячейки, которые вы разблокировали на шаге 3. Остальные будут защищены от изменений.
Выделить редактируемые ячейки|Снять галочку "Защищаемая ячейка" в формате|Проверить, что нужные ячейки разблокированы|Активировать защиту листа без пароля
-->
⚠️ Внимание: Если вы заблокируете все ячейки на листе без пароля, то не сможете редактировать даже формулы и настройки страницы. Чтобы изменить что-то позже, придется снимать защиту.
Способ 2: Защита с паролем — как поставить и не забыть
Если файл содержат конфиденциальные данные, обычной блокировки недостаточно. Нужно установить пароль на защиту листа, чтобы только авторизованные пользователи могли вносить изменения.
Инструкция:
- Сначала разблокируйте ячейки, которые можно редактировать (как в Способе 1).
- Перейдите в
Рецензирование → Защитить лист. - В поле
Пароль для отмены защиты листавведите комбинацию (например,QwEr12!@). - Подтвердите пароль и нажмите
ОК.
Теперь при попытке изменить защищенную ячейку или отменить защиту листа Excel будет требовать пароль. Но здесь есть подводный камень: пароли в Excel 2010-2019 можно взломать за несколько минут с помощью специализированных утилит. В версиях 2021 и новее защита усилена, но все равно не является абсолютно надежной.
Что делать, если забыли пароль? В Excel 2010-2019 можно:
- 🔓 Использовать макрос на VBA для снятия защиты (работает не всегда).
- 💾 Сохранить файл в формате
.xlsxкак.zip, отредактировать XML-файл с настройками защиты (для опытных пользователей). - 🛠️ Воспользоваться платными программами вроде PassFab for Excel или Elcomsoft Advanced Office Password Recovery.
Способ 3: Разрешить редактирование только определенным ячейкам
Иногда нужно, чтобы пользователь мог изменять только конкретные ячейки, а остальные были заблокированы. Например, в шаблоне отчета разрешить ввод данных только в поля "Даты" и "Суммы".
Как это сделать:
- Выделите все ячейки на листе (
Ctrl+A). - Нажмите
Ctrl+1, перейдите на вкладкуЗащитаи убедитесь, что галочка "Защищаемая ячейка" стоит (это состояние по умолчанию). - Теперь выделите только те ячейки, которые можно редактировать, и снимите с них галочку
Защищаемая ячейка. - Активируйте защиту листа (
Рецензирование → Защитить лист).
Теперь пользователь сможет изменять только разблокированные ячейки. Этот метод часто используют для создания интерактивных форм и анкет.
| Действие | Без защиты листа | С защитой листа |
|---|---|---|
| Редактировать разблокированные ячейки | ✅ Да | ✅ Да |
| Редактировать заблокированные ячейки | ✅ Да | ❌ Нет |
| Изменять форматирование ячеек | ✅ Да | ❌ Нет (если не разрешено в настройках защиты) |
| Добавлять/удалять строки и столбцы | ✅ Да | ❌ Нет (если не разрешено в настройках защиты) |
Способ 4: Скрытие формул от посторонних глаз
Если в вашем файле есть сложные формулы, которые не должны быть видны другим пользователям, их можно не только заблокировать, но и скрыть. При этом результат формулы будет отображаться, а сама формула — нет.
Как скрыть формулы:
- Выделите ячейки с формулами, которые нужно скрыть.
- Нажмите
Ctrl+1и перейдите на вкладкуЗащита. - Поставьте галочки напротив
Защищаемая ячейкаиСкрыть формулы. - Активируйте защиту листа (
Рецензирование → Защитить лист).
Теперь при выделении ячейки в строке формул будет отображаться только результат (например, 42), а не сама формула (например, =СУММ(A1:A10)).
⚠️ Внимание: Скрытые формулы все равно можно увидеть, если скопировать ячейку в другой файл или экспортировать данные. Для полной конфиденциальности используйте защиту на уровне книги или шифрование файла.
Способ 5: Защита структуры книги (скрытие листов и запрет на добавление)
Если нужно запретить пользователям добавлять, удалять, перемещать или скрывать листы в книге, используйте защиту структуры книги. Это полезно для многостраничных отчетов, где важна целостность структуры.
Как включить:
- Перейдите в
Рецензирование → Защитить книгу. - Введите пароль (необязательно, но рекомендуется).
- Поставьте галочку
Структура(можно также выбратьОкна, чтобы запретить изменять размеры окон). - Нажмите
ОК.
Теперь пользователи не смогут:
- 📄 Добавлять или удалять листы.
- 🔄 Перемещать или копировать листы.
- 👁️ Скрывать или отображать скрытые листы (если они были скрыты до активации защиты).
Как скрыть лист в Excel, чтобы его не могли отобразить без пароля
1. Щелкните правой кнопкой по названию листа и выберите Скрыть.
2. Активируйте защиту книги (как описано выше).
3. Теперь отобразить лист можно только после ввода пароля или снятия защиты.
Распространенные ошибки и как их избежать
Даже опытные пользователи иногда допускают ошибки при настройке защиты в Excel. Вот самые частые из них:
- Забывают разблокировать ячейки перед защитой листа — в результате нельзя редактировать ничего, даже те поля, которые должны быть доступны.
- Используют простые пароли — их легко взломать с помощью стандартных утилит.
- Не проверяют защиту в режиме пользователя — иногда разблокированные ячейки все равно не редактируются из-за дополнительных ограничений.
- Скрывают формулы, но не блокируют ячейки — в этом случае формулы видны в строке формул, несмотря на галочку "Скрыть формулы".
Чтобы избежать проблем, всегда тестируйте защиту:
- Сохраните файл и закройте его.
- Откройте файл заново и попробуйте отредактировать защищенные и разблокированные ячейки.
- Проверьте, видны ли формулы в строке формул (если они должны быть скрыты).
FAQ: Ответы на частые вопросы о защите ячеек в Excel
Можно ли защитить только одну ячейку, а остальные оставить доступными?
Да, но для этого нужно:
- Выделить все ячейки на листе (
Ctrl+A). - Снять галочку
Защищаемая ячейкав формате ячеек (вкладкаЗащита). - Выделить только ту ячейку, которую нужно защитить, и поставить галочку
Защищаемая ячейка. - Активировать защиту листа.
Теперь только выбранная ячейка будет заблокирована.
Почему после защиты листа я не могу редактировать даже разблокированные ячейки?
Вероятно, при активации защиты листа вы сняли разрешение на редактирование ячеек. Проверьте:
- Перейдите в
Рецензирование → Снять защиту листа(если есть пароль — введите его). - Убедитесь, что нужные ячейки не помечены как защищаемые (
Ctrl+1 → Защита). - При повторной активации защиты в окне настроек проверьте, что стоит галочка
Выделение заблокированных ячеекиВыделение незаблокированных ячеек.
Как защитить ячейки от редактирования, но разрешить изменять форматирование?
При активации защиты листа в окне параметров снимите галочку с пункта Форматирование ячеек. Тогда пользователи смогут:
- 🎨 Меняют цвет, шрифт, границы.
- 📏 Изменять ширину столбцов и высоту строк.
Но не смогут редактировать содержимое заблокированных ячеек.
Можно ли защитить ячейки в Excel Online?
В веб-версии Excel Online возможности защиты ограничены. Вы можете:
- 🔒 Защитить лист паролем (функция
Защитить листв менюРецензирование). - 📂 Защитить книгу от изменений (только для владельца файла).
Однако нельзя:
- ❌ Разрешать редактирование только определенных ячеек.
- ❌ Скрывать формулы.
- ❌ Настраивать права доступа для разных пользователей.
Для полноценной защиты используйте десктопную версию Excel.
Как убрать защиту с Excel-файла, если забыл пароль?
Способы зависят от версии Excel:
Excel 2010-2019:
- Используйте макрос на VBA (работает не во всех случаях).
- Попробуйте сохранить файл в формате
.xlsxкак.zip, затем отредактируйте файлxl/worksheets/sheet1.xml(удалите теги с защитой). - Воспользуйтесь программами для восстановления паролей (например, PassFab for Excel).
Excel 2021 и новее:
Защита усилена, и стандартные методы взлома не работают. Придется:
- Восстанавливать пароль с помощью специализированного ПО (процесс может занять часы).
- Обратиться к администратору, если файл хранится на корпоративном OneDrive/SharePoint (там можно сбросить права).